IBBY International Board on Books for Young People +1 The Human Cost of Conflict Unlike traditional war stories that focus on soldiers or political strategies, Iturralde’s work highlights the emotional and physical toll on "innocence devastated". The narratives explore how children navigate environments filled with violence, displacement, and fear, yet still manage to harbor an "anxious desire to restore bonds" and maintain their humanity. Key Themes & Settings The stories are set across various global and regional conflicts, emphasizing that the suffering of children is a universal tragedy. The Child Soldier: Some chapters delve into the harrowing reality of children recruited into rebel military camps, such as those in the Serranía de San Lucas , where they are forced into roles as "martyrs or executioners". Refugee Experience: The book portrays the transition from war zones to refugee camps, focusing on the struggle to reunite families and the deep-seated desire for a "normal family and social life". Resilience and Hope: Despite the "naked and real" look at conflict, the author maintains a tone of sensitivity and empathy, avoiding unnecessary judgments to let the characters' feelings speak for themselves.
